How much do senior systems programmer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for senior systems programmer in Anderson, IN is $49.85,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$41.25 and $56.88 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Senior Systems Programmers?

Senior Systems Programmers are experienced professionals who design, implement, and maintain low-level software that enables computer systems and hardware to function efficiently. They often work on operating systems, device drivers, and system utilities, ensuring optimal performance and stability. Their responsibilities may include troubleshooting complex system issues, optimizing code, and collaborating with other IT teams to support large-scale computing environments. Senior Systems Programmers typically have strong knowledge of languages like C, C++, and assembly, as well as deep understanding of operating system internals.

What is the difference between Senior Systems Programmer vs Systems Analyst?

AspectSenior Systems ProgrammerSystems Analyst
CredentialsBachelor's in Computer Science or related, certifications like CompTIA or MicrosoftBachelor's in Information Systems, Business, or related; certifications vary
Work EnvironmentIT departments, software development teams, technical supportBusiness units, IT departments, client-facing roles
Employer & IndustryTech companies, large enterprises, government agenciesBusinesses across industries, consulting firms, government
Search & Comparison IntentTechnical skills, programming, system maintenanceBusiness processes, system requirements, user needs

The main difference is that Senior Systems Programmers focus on coding, maintaining, and optimizing computer systems and software, while Systems Analysts primarily analyze business needs and design system solutions. Both roles require technical knowledge, but their core responsibilities differ in scope and focus.

Is system programming in demand?

System programming is in demand due to the ongoing need for operating system development, device drivers, and embedded systems. Senior systems programmers with expertise in low-level languages like C and knowledge of hardware interfaces are sought after in industries such as technology, manufacturing, and telecommunications.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ior Systems Programmer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Systems Programmer, you need strong expertise in computer science fundamentals, systems programming languages (like C/C++ or Assembly), and operating system internals, often backed by a relevant degree and significant experience. Proficiency with debugging tools, version control systems (such as Git), and familiarity with mainframe or server platforms are typically required, with certifications in specific technologies being advantageous. Analytical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for collaborating across teams and troubleshooting complex issues. These combined skills ensure robust, efficient, and secure system operations, which are critical for business continuity and technological advancement.
